Ross Dress for Less In the Works for Wentzville

Department store could build new store between Best Buy and Kohl's.

 

Ross Dress for Less, a discount department store, is in the process of opening one of its first Missouri location in Wentzville.

Plans are still in the works and the Wentzville Planning and Zoning Commission will review the store's site plan tonight at the commission's regularly scheduled meeting. That meeting is slated for 6 p.m. inside City Hall, located at 310 W. Pearce Blvd., and is open to the public. 

If approved, Ross Dress for Less, which specializes in discounted name-brand clothing, would build its new store in the vacant lot between Best Buy and Dress Barn. The shopping center is also anchored by Kohl's.

According to city documents, Ross Dress for Less would build a 25,000 square-foot store.
